The following symptoms do not indicate malfunction.
Symptom Cause
Mist emerges from indoor unit. • Condensation effect due to cooling process.
Water fl owing sound during operation. • Refrigerant fl ow inside the unit.
The room has a peculiar odour. • This may be due to damp smell emitted by the wall,
carpet, furniture or clothing.
Indoor fan stops occasionally during automatic
fan speed setting.
• This helps to remove the surrounding odour.
Operation is delayed a few minutes after
restarting.
• The delay is a protection to the unit’s compressor.
Outdoor unit emits water/steam. • Condensation or evaporation occurs on pipes.
TIMER indicator is always on. • The timer setting repeats daily once set.
Power indicator blinks during operation and the
indoor fan is stopped.
• The unit is in defrost mode, and the melted frost is
drained from the outdoor unit.
Indoor fan stops occasionally during heating
operation.
• To avoid unintended cooling effect.
POWER indicator blinks before the unit is
switched on.
• This is a preliminary step in preparation for the
operation when the ON timer has been set.
Cracking sound during operation. • Changes of temperature caused the expansion/
contraction of the unit.
Check the following before calling for servicing.
Symptom Check
Operation in HEAT/COOL mode is not working
effi ciently.
• Set the temperature correctly.
• Close all doors and windows.
•
Clear any obstruction at the air inlet and air outlet vents.
Noisy during operation. • Check if the unit has been installed at an incline.
The unit does not work. • Check if the circuit breaker is tripped.
• Check if timers have been set.
